So, we cruised out of PR last February on Carnival. I think your ship will leave from the Pan-AM pier and not from Old San Juan pier.

 

We stayed in the Miramar section at the Hotel Miramar. It was clean and comfortable. There are ±7 restaurants one block away (from tacos, pizza and Subway to upscale). There is also a grocery store. It is fairly close to the Pan-AM pier.

 

Part of our decision was based upon the fact that sailing on Carnival and having a departure time of 10:00 pm the next day, left us knowing that we would have adequate time to explore OSJ after processing on to the Valor.
